83-Year-Old Granny Beaten, Sprayed With Doom Insecticide In Tongaat Brutal Domestic Attack

An elderly woman, aged 83, was left injured after a violent domestic assault at her home in Belvedere, Tongaat, KwaZulu-Natal. The incident occurred during the early hours of Tuesday morning at approximately 04:00.
According to reports, the victim was attacked by her 40-year-old son during an altercation inside the residence. She sustained multiple injuries and open wounds before fleeing the house to seek help.
Victim Sprayed With DOOM and Assaulted With Crutches
Reaction Unit South Africa (RUSA) was dispatched to the scene following reports of an injured elderly woman. Upon arrival, Reaction Officers found the victim severely beaten.

She explained that her son had sprayed DOON insecticide into her eyes before using her crutches to assault her. Emergency assistance was rendered while police were notified.
SAPS Arrest Suspect After Manhunt
A joint search by SAPS and Reaction Officers initially failed to locate the suspect. He was later tracked down and arrested days after the incident by Sergeant N. Singh and Captain Y. Nadas of SAPS Tongaat.
The arrest was made without incident. The case has been registered under Tongaat CAS 129/12/2025. The suspect has been formally charged with Assault with Intent to Cause Grievous Bodily Harm (Domestic Violence).
